Borrow Box

BorrowBox goes where no library has gone before, bringing a huge range of expertly curated and hot-off-the-press titles to your digital shelf in an instant. It’s the best way to keep your library stocked with the latest and greatest from around the world.

BorrowBox lets you borrow eBooks, eAudiobooks and now ePress from your local library!

Simply join your library to activate, then take your library with you by downloading the App.

Indyreads

Indyreads.png

Indiyreads is a State Library initiative that provides access to a collection of independent Australian and international titles, classic literature and modern award-winning titles in eBook and eAudio format.

Trove

Trove

Local history (Circulating in and around Tocumwal, Murray Hut, Savernake, Baroonga, Momalong, Nangunia, Warmatta and the Southern portions of Riverina) from 1891 to 1970 has now been captured and preserved for the future.

Multicultural Services

Multicultural services for public libraries | State Library of NSW

The Library's Public Library Services branch provides a range of services and resources to assist public libraries with multicultural services to their culturally and linguistically diverse (CALD) communities.

State Library of NSW provide Bulk Loans in any language, genre or format for any age.  Bulk loans begin at a minimum of 20 items for a 3 month loan. Please request this service via your local Library Officer.

Gale Databases

Books & Authors

BOOKS & AUTHORS GALE

Gale Books and Authors, a reader's advisory database that provides search paths for read-alike books, and multiple booklists from award winners to community and expert picks to make finding a great read much less challenging. Readers can define search parameters and create a search as wide or narrow as they wish, whether browsing by genre, or, with the author search feature, by nationality, ethnicity, and more.

Business: Insights

INSIGHTS GALE

With over 460,000 company profiles, including 2,000 with deep links to related content and statistical data, Gale Business Insights: Global provides daily updates to keep up with the ever-changing corporate landscape. Includes: Profiles of every U.N. recognized country including 90+ Economist Intelligence Unit reports; SWOT reports (quarterly updates), GlobalData industry research reports; Plunkett industry reports; market share and business rankings; company histories and chronologies; global company, country, and business topic overviews with quick links; full-text articles; case studies; business executive video interviews; interactive LiveCharts; and more.

General OneFile

GENERAL ONEFILE GALE

Gale's largest general-interest periodical source, General OneFile allows researchers to find the information they want quickly. With intuitive searching that mirrors Internet searches, users can easily tap into sources that are guaranteed for quality. Most content in Gale General OneFile is full-text with no embargo and recommended by Bowker's Magazines for Libraries and includes reference, newspaper, and audio content that complements the resource's robust collection of magazines and journals.

Health and Wellness

HEALTH & WELLNESS

Gale Health and Wellness is a comprehensive consumer health database offering access to authoritative information on the full range of health-related issues, from current disease and disorder information to in-depth coverage of alternative medical practices. Features include topic portals with curated content on diseases and conditions; drugs; diagnostics and tests; and therapies, treatments, and surgeries; as well as a broad collection of premier full-text reference works, including Gale exclusives such as The Gale Encyclopedia of Medicine, The Gale Encyclopedia of Surgery and Medical Tests, and The Gale Encyclopedia of Diets.

Biography (Gale In Context)

BIOGRAPHY GALE

Providing coverage of the most searched and studied people, Gale In Context: Biography is built on a foundation of more than 650,000 biographical entries covering international figures from all time periods and areas of study. It offers authoritative reference content alongside, videos, audio selections, images, primary sources, and magazine and journal articles from hundreds of major periodicals and newspapers. Search for people based on name, occupation, nationality, ethnicity, birth/death dates and places, or gender, as well as by keyword and full text. Includes over 4,500 portal pages on contemporary and historical figures. Continuously updated to ensure users have access to the very latest information.

Environmental Studies (Gale In Context)

ENVIRONMENTAL STUDIES GALE

Gale In Context: Environmental Studies provides users with comprehensive information regarding today's environmental issues, empowering learners to critically analyze and understand important topics that affect people around the world. The database is updated daily with relevant content integrating case studies, news, reference materials, academic journals, videos, and more on subjects such as climate change, food security, soil ecology, and tourism. ReadSpeaker and on-demand article translation accommodates diverse backgrounds. Citation tools for formatting into MLA, APA, and Chicago style are integrated directly into the user's workflow and can be easily imported from single or multiple documents to services like EasyBib or NoodleTools.

 

Global Issues (Gale In Context)

GLOBAL ISSUES GALE

Gale In Context: Global Issues supports global awareness and provides a global perspective while tying together a wealth of authoritative content, empowering learners to critically analyze and understand the most important issues of the modern world. Integrating news, global viewpoints, reference materials, country information, primary source documents, videos, statistics, and more, Global Issues is updated daily and offers background and guidance on significant topics like Food Security, Genocide, Human Rights, Extreme Weather, and more.

Opposing Viewpoints

OPPOSING VIEWPOINTS GALE

Gale In Context: Opposing Viewpoints is the premier online resource covering today's hottest social issues, from capital punishment to immigration to marijuana. This cross-curricular resource supports science, social studies, current events, and language arts classes. Informed, differing views help learners develop critical-thinking skills and draw their own conclusions.<br /> Opposing Viewpoints is a rich resource for debaters and includes viewpoints, reference articles, infographics, news, images, video, audio, and more. A category on the National Debate Topic provides quick and easy access to content on frequently studied and discussed issues. Periodical content covers current events, news and commentary, economics, environmental issues, political science, and more.

 

Science (Gale In Context)

SCIENCE GALE1

Gale In Context: Science is an engaging resource that provides contextual information on hundreds of today's most significant science topics. Drawing students in with captivating subject matter, Science showcases how scientific disciplines relate to real-world issues ranging from bacteria to obesity and weather.
Integrating millions of full-text articles that include national and global publications, 200+ science experiments, 300+ interactive simulations, other multimedia, and top reference content, Science is updated daily and offers over 600 pages on topics across the curriculum, covering biology, chemistry, earth and environmental science, physics, and more.

World History (Gale In Context)

WORLD HISTORY GALE

Gale In Context: World History reaches back to the ancient world-and forward to today's headlines-to deliver a chronicle of the people, cultures, events, and societies that have formed the history of the human race. A range of topics such as Aztecs, Industrial Revolution, Silk Road, the Buddha, Space Race, and more provide a wide perspective across the globe.

Literature Resource Center

GALE LITERATURE RESOURCE CENTRE

Gale Literature Resource Center provides researchers with unbounding literary resources to support their own literary responses, literary analysis, and thesis statements through a diversity of scholars and critics that ensure all views and interpretations are represented. The database features primary works in a variety of genres, up-to-date analysis, biographical information, overviews, full-text literary criticism, and reviews that encourage interdisciplinary approaches, information literacy, and the development of critical thinking skills.

Agriculture (Gale OneFile)

AGRICULTURE GALE

With broad coverage of agriculture and its related fields, this collection provides a comprehensive view of a growing body of knowledge. Researchers will have access to current and authoritative periodical content that spans the industry-from practical aspects of farming to cutting-edge scientific research in horticulture. With strong emphasis on titles covered in the Agricola database, this collection of journal titles is focused on agriculture-related fields.

Business (Gale OneFile)

BUSINESS GALE

Gale OneFile: Business provides full-text coverage of all business disciplines including accounting, economics, finance, marketing, management, and strategy, as well as business theory and practice. Users will understand the activities of companies and industries worldwide through nearly 4,000 leading business and trade publications, updated daily.

Environmental Studies and Policy (Gale OneFile)

ENVIRONMENTAL STUDIED AND POLICY GALE

Gale OneFile: Environmental Studies & Policy is a digital resource that that answers inquiries about environmental concerns from diverse perspectives. The database provides access to scholarly journals, magazines, and other reference materials covering environmental issues. Exclusive features, including Topic Finder, InterLink, and a mobile-optimized interface, support and enhance the search experience.

Gardening and Horticulture (Gale OneFile)

GARDENING AND HORTICULTURE GALE

Gale OneFile: Gardening and Horticulture serves horticultural researchers and features articles and reference titles including Handbook of Flowers; Foliage and Creative Design; Computer Graphics for Landscape Architects; and more. Superior search indexing gives users the ability to search by publication date, document type, publication title, publication subject; or by documents with full text, peer-reviewed publications with little to no embargo; documents with images.

News (Gale OneFile)

NEWS GALE

Gale OneFile: News is a full-text newspaper resource providing access to major U.S. regional, local, and national newspapers, as well as leading titles from around the world. It also includes thousands of images, radio and TV broadcasts and transcripts.

Popular Magazines (Gale OneFile)

POPULAR MAGAZINES GALE

Gale OneFile: Popular Magazines provides access to the most searched magazines across the OneFile products. All of the titles are selected based on actual publication searches performed by library patrons and the database includes many titles recommended by Bowker's 'Magazines for Libraries.'

National Geographic KiDS

NATIONAL GEOGRAPHIC KIDS

National Geographic Kids includes the complete run of the Kids magazine from 2009 to the present, as well as books, videos, and images. High-quality informational texts are available for primary, upper elementary, and middle school English Language Arts, social studies, and science classrooms. Also a great resource to supporting Teaching & Education programs at the university level.

National Geographic Magazine Archive (Gale Primary Sources)

NATIONAL GEOGRAPHIC VIRTUAL LIBRARY

A complete archive of National Geographic magazine, including every article and image. Offers in-depth coverage of cultures, global events, nature, science, technology, the environment, and gripping first-person accounts of epic exploration and discovery.
